铁素体-珠光体钢宏观与细观疲劳力学行为研究
Studies of Fatigue Mechanical Behavior of a Ferrite-Pealite Steel at Macro-and Meso-Scales

【摘要】 应用显微压痕试验研究了低周疲劳过程中正火45#钢表面金相结构(铁素体与珠光体)的显微硬度变化特征及其疲劳硬化、软化行为,并在统计意义上与材料宏观疲劳力学行为进行了比较。结果表明,宏观材料的循环力学响应与细观尺度上材料的循环硬化、软化行为两者在统计意义上一致,而后者在空间分布与时间序列上均表现出显著的不均匀性和非同时性特征。
【Abstract】 The changes of the microhardness as well as the fatigue hardening and softening behavior of the metallographical structures(ferrite and pearlite) of the normalized 45 steel during low cycle fatigue were investigated using micro-indentation tests,which was also compared with the macroscopic fatigue mechanical behavior of the material.The results showed that the fatigue mechanical behavior of the material at macro-scale was in agreement with that at meso-scale in a statistical sense,while the latter appeared remarkable inhomogeneity and unsimultaneity in both the space distribution and time sequence during the course of fatigue.
【Key words】 low cycle fatigue; meso-structures; microhardness; cyclic hardening and softening;
